In April 2021, CNBC released a segment arguing that states, cities, and employers can force citizens to get vaccinated.

Indeed, pressure to receive the COVID-19 jab continues to mount as institutions are requiring COVID-19 vaccinations in increasing numbers. Among others, Delta Air Lines is requiring new hires to receive the COVID-19 jab, and The Wall Street Journal (WSJ) has reported there is a trend showing vaccination requirements for employees in a variety of other fields, including office workers, restaurant waiters, and medical staff.

Over a hundred universities have mandated the vaccine, and military members are being coerced into receiving the jab through the restriction of movement for the unvaccinated.

Freedom to breathe has also become an incentive for vaccination, with the CDC’s recently released guidance stating, “Fully vaccinated people can resume activities without wearing a mask or physically distancing.”

In even more direct terms, President Joe Biden tweeted, “The rule is now simple: get vaccinated or wear a mask until you do. The choice is yours.”
